The government's own data show how buy-one-get-one-free deals are disproportionately applied to unhealthy foods. And rather than saving money for shoppers, they encourage greater spend and greater consumption.
This is why they were included in the government's obesity strategy.

Brothers Fayard and Harold Nicholas dancing in the 1943 film “Stormy Weather.” Years later, Harold recalled that they never rehearsed the jumps over each other’s heads but still managed to do the routine in just one take.
